Output d2016c1cdf24a07892c1c569426f463feeaa6f0d6af1ad7503653ef26a1dc220:9

value
3231407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 608f1e58a8f9b6655e68b1c82fd5930d31392fa7 OP_EQUAL
address
3AVaF1XrURqLvy7tAK6A7FzaXdHWKU68VX
transaction
d2016c1cdf24a07892c1c569426f463feeaa6f0d6af1ad7503653ef26a1dc220
spent
true